- The distance between Marion, Nc, Usa and Ann Arbor, Mi, Usa is approximately 689 km or 428 mi.
- To reach Marion, Nc in this distance one would set out from Ann Arbor, Mi bearing 164.8° or SSE and follow the great circles arc to approach Marion, Nc bearing 166.1° or SSE .
- Marion, Nc has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Ann Arbor, Mi has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a).
- Marion, Nc is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ome whereas Ann Arbor, Mi is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The average temperature is 5 °C (9°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 6.6 °C (11.9°F) less in Marion, Nc. The continentality subtype is subcontinental for both.
- Total annual precipitation averages 604.4 mm (23.8 in) more which is equivalent to 604.4 l/m² (14.83 US gal/ft²) or 6,044,000 l/ha (646,144 US gal/ac) more. About 1 5/7 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 6° higher in Marion, Nc than in Ann Arbor, Mi.
